ReBOL: A New AI Retrieval Method Combines Bayesian Optimization with LLMs to Improve Search

Researchers propose ReBOL, a retrieval method using Bayesian Optimization and LLM relevance scoring. It outperforms standard LLM rerankers on recall, achieving 46.5% vs. 35.0% recall@100 on one dataset, with comparable latency. This is a technical advance in information retrieval.

Research Exposes Hidden Data Splitting in Sequential Recommendation Models, Questioning SOTA Claims

Researchers found that sub-sequence splitting (SSS), a data augmentation technique, is widely but covertly used in recent sequential recommendation models. When removed, model performance often plummets, suggesting many published SOTA results are misleading. The study calls for more rigorous and transparent evaluation standards.

Training-Free Polynomial Graph Filtering: A New Paradigm for Ultra-Fast Multimodal Recommendation

Researchers propose a training-free graph filtering method for multimodal recommendation that fuses text, image, and interaction data without neural network training. It achieves up to 22.25% higher accuracy and runs in under 10 seconds, dramatically reducing computational overhead.
